The Disability market within the context of Healthcare Services is a sector of the healthcare industry that focuses on providing services to individuals with disabilities. This includes physical, mental, and developmental disabilities. Services may include medical care, physical therapy, occupational therapy, speech therapy, psychological counseling, and other specialized services. These services are designed to help individuals with disabilities live as independently as possible and to improve their quality of life.
The Disability market is an important part of the healthcare industry, as it provides services to individuals who may not otherwise have access to them. It is also an important part of the economy, as it provides employment opportunities for those with disabilities.
Some companies in the Disability market include UnitedHealth Group, Humana, Aetna, Cigna, Anthem, and Molina Healthcare.
